Rectified tiles are perfectly uniform with precisely defined edges requiring the least amount of grout. A rectified edge allows for smaller grout lines because the tile has been more precisely cut unlike our other handmade tiles.
With a minimal grout joint you ll have a floor that does just about everything a hardwood floor does. As a general rule floor tiles should have grout lines of 1 8 inch or larger depending on the type and size of tile. The 3 16 grout line is by no means thick and leaves a perfect amount of room for the natural variation of the size of the tiles.
